M2 PRESSWIRE-27 February 2002-Brunel University: Brunel University 'Fluid Business' project could save global businesses $3 billion a year; Abbey National, Aonix, Computer Associates, Unisys & Xansa collaborating on ground breaking project (C)1994-2002 M2 COMMUNICATIONS LTD RDATE:27022002 UXBRIDGE -- Brunel University's Department of Information Systems & Computing predicts that its Fluid Business research project launched in March 2001, could save global business over $3bn a year - and that is if the Fluid Business project fails.
